What is the difference between Weekend Pharmaceutical Distribution vs Pharmaceutical Delivery Driver?

AspectWeekend Pharmaceutical Distribution
CertificationsPharmacy technician certification, valid driver’s license
Work EnvironmentWarehouse, distribution centers, occasional deliveries
Employer & Industry UsagePharmaceutical companies, distribution firms, retail pharmacies
Job FocusHandling, packaging, and coordinating pharmaceutical shipments during weekends

Weekend Pharmaceutical Distribution involves managing pharmaceutical stock, coordinating shipments, and ensuring timely delivery during weekends, often requiring certifications like pharmacy technician credentials. Pharmaceutical Delivery Drivers focus primarily on transporting medications directly to clients or pharmacies, emphasizing driving skills and delivery routes. While both roles involve transportation, distribution roles are more warehouse and coordination-focused, whereas delivery drivers are client-facing and route-oriented.

As a pharmacist for our Long Term Care Pharmacy you will work in an exciting, dynamic and fast paced environment, ensuring the continuation of pharmacy management's goals and objectives within the dispensing pharmacy. This pharmacist will provide routine and emergency comprehensive and accurate drug screening, information, processing, and dispensing services for various drug distribution systems to the centers. We are looking for someone who has a phenomenal work ethic to provide outstanding service and to ensure that the appropriate drug product reaches the customer both efficiently and safely.

You will:

  • Ensure accurate entry of orders

  • Maintain security of the pharmacy

  • Adhere to required delivery schedules

  • Verify orders entered by technician staff for accuracy.

  • Check for completeness and precision of all new and refill labels and orders.

  • Check for content and accuracy of all drug packaging and labeling.

  • Preparation and/or supervision of sterile IV drug products or solutions, if required.

  • Assist in maintaining a perpetual inventory for schedule II drugs.

  • Knowledge of DEA and state law with regards to controlled drug dispensing.

  • Provide evening, weekend, and holiday coverage during scheduled rotation based on the needs of the business.

  • Follow all applicable state and government regulations including HIPAA.

  • Other duties as assigned (these vary by location).
